Also the start of the foreclosure Fire Season has officially begun. We talked about this a week or so ago and told everyone to be on the lookout for “mysterious fires” in homes in foreclosure. Well, Sheryl Christman from Gaines Township, Michigan is facing up to 20 years in prison for setting fire to her home that was in foreclosure. More to follow on this I am sure.
